Adoption Cards

I have had quite a few requests regarding adoption pass along cards in the last few weeks (I must thank The R House for that) and so I thought I should post a few here for you to see.

Adoption pass along cards are like a business card for your family. You can never get the word out enough and so it is great to have a little card to be able to give to family and friends, post on bulletin boards, leave at restaurants, etc. You can pass them out, just like you would a business card.

Here is the one I made for my family.

You can visit our adoption blog here (although it will be getting a makeover soon).


Custom pass along card designs are $35 for a two-sided design and can be any size you would like (up to 6x6). You will be provided the digital file on the design and can then take it to any printer of your choosing (I can suggest a few if you live in Utah or if you are looking for business card size, I can also suggest a few online companies for printing).
